== Description == When using a float label system in a form (to make field line up nicely) and clearing afterwards the <select> element moves a few 100 pixels to the right when clicked for no apparent reason. == Reproduce == * Navigate to http://jsbin.com/equna4/2 in a WebKit browser * Click the Limit: select dropdown == What should happen == It shows the options and nothing else. == What does happen == The select magically jiggers to the right of the form and then expands. == Important notes == When inspecting the element with the Web Inspector and unticking/re-ticking some style properties the element moves back to where it belongs (for example inspect the <br /> and untick the clear:both and then re-tick it again) However when one then click the <select> again it once again moves to the right...

Interesting note - if I change: <input type="checkbox" name="hidesubpages" value="0" /> to: <input type="text" name="hidesubpages" value="0" /> the select doesn't move when clicked.
